We're at a pivotal moment where traditional business models have created unprecedented prosperity alongside the challenges we now collectively face—from climate change to rising inequality. This tension creates an opportunity for transformation. While alternative approaches like the circular economy and regenerative business offer promising paths forward, our entrepreneurial education and support systems haven't evolved to embrace these possibilities.
Our research reveals this disconnect clearly: Gen Z seeks personal passion (52%) and social impact (36%) as primary motivations, yet struggles to find frameworks that integrate profit with values, education that builds purpose-driven ventures rather than conventional business skills, and funding models that prioritize meaningful impact alongside financial returns.
